Girls basketball: Union 53, Evergreen 38

By The Columbian
Published: February 2, 2016, 10:09pm

Abby Forsyth scored 14 points to lead a balanced Union attack.

Four Titans combined for nine 3-pointers in a game where Union had just five two-point field goals.

Forsyth’s buzzer-beating 3-pointer at the end of the first quarter sparked Union. The Titans outscored Evergreen 16-4 in the second quarter to take a 29-12 halftime lead.

“We didn’t recover in that second quarter at all,” Evergreen coach Jay Foreman said.

On senior night, Foreman praised the play of JaNae Calaway. Though she doesn’t usually start, Calaway scored seven points to tie for the team high.

Union’s regular season finishes at 10-9 overall and 6-6 in the 4A Greater St. Helens League. The Titans are a half-game ahead of Mountain View for third place.
